Zhengye Biotechnology Holding Limited (ZYBT) shares closed at $0.85 on the session, recording a gain of 4.94%. The stock is trading within a defined range with support established near $0.81 and resistance at $0.89. This upward move reflects renewed buying interest amid sector-wide developments in the biotechnology space.

Looking ahead, ZYBT may continue to fluctuate within the $0.81–$0.89 range until a decisive breakout or breakdown occurs. A sustained move above $0.89 with above-average volume could signal the start of a more significant uptrend, potentially targeting the $0.95–$1.00 zone. Conversely, a drop below $0.81 would negate the bullish pattern and might lead to a test of lower support levels near $0.75. Factors that could influence future performance include any corporate filings, partnership announcements, or broader biotech sector momentum. Because the stock is thinly traded, large orders can cause sharp price moves in either direction. Investors should monitor volume closely for confirmation of any breakout. Additionally, earnings reports or regulatory updates specific to Zhengye’s veterinary products could act as catalysts. The lack of recent news means the current price action could be driven by technical traders or general sector rotation.
